The Champions League final is in just four days time. This Saturday, Liverpool and Real Madrid wil lock horns in a season-defining game. Carvajal spoke ahead of the encounter at the 'Open Media Day.'
"Liverpool are a team that dominates counterattacks so we'll have to be careful not to lose the ball. We'll try to hang onto it and press high to pickpocket them," said the Spain international.
For Carvajal, a crucial moment for Real Madrid was their victory against PSG in the last-16 when they could have kissed goodbye to their season.
"PSG was the turning point. On 6th March, our season almost ended, but we won at home and in Paris. It stunned all of Europe. We didn't stop watching videos of Cavani, Mbappe and Neymar and we thought 'f*** it, we're not so bad.' We like to do our talking on the pitch," he said.
Carvajal added that he's not thinking about the World Cup yet and that he's feeling good returning from injury: "Right now I'm not going to think about the World Cup. You can't do that in a final. I felt good against Villarreal and I'm ready."
